Transaction 82b8364620893705eb80318e32e139052048536f827025dd415546b8665deae6
1 Input
2 Outputs
- 82b8364620893705eb80318e32e139052048536f827025dd415546b8665deae6:0
- 82b8364620893705eb80318e32e139052048536f827025dd415546b8665deae6:1
value 1307726
address 3KLBKjpQfuqyBQBkAi2xWMZsUsQ6Ryc1NP
value 10868499
address 1Fihi6k5HGp4o6ZKX4MCrNpy4vpqR2GNMt